Media Center 12.0.110
« on: November 09, 2006, 05:29:44 pm »

This is the latest version of MC 12.0.  Any MC12.0 license will work with it.  Please post bugs here.  Please start a new thread for anything requiring discussion.  Non-bug posts will be deleted or moved.

12.0.110 (11/9/06)

1. Changed: When ejecting a CD during YADB data entry, another CD information entry boxes could appear at the same time.
2. Changed: When viewing a CD, the UI won't stop painting if the YADB lookup / submit dialog boxes are shown.
3. Changed: Revised how shortcut creation is handled during an upgrade install when choosing "Custom". (so that if you check a box to create a shortcut, it always will)
4. Fixed: Folder watching didn't nicely handle when a folder would fail to watch. (because it was missing, etc.)
5. Changed: Added logging to Auto-Import folder watching to assist with finding problems.
6. Fixed: Some PocketPC's did not reliably show up when connecting while Media Center was running.
7. Optimized: Further improvements to program load speed.
8. NEW: Added ability to add a "Zones" button to the toolbar.
9. Changed: The "Locate" right-click command better handles all media types.
10. Fixed: The "Automatic based on current playlist" Replay Gain adjustment would incorrectly jump to "0" when unananlzyed files were in the playlist.
11. NEW: Max height and max width settings for menalto gallery upload.
12. NEW: Mildly friendlier album picklist for menalto gallery upload.
13. NEW: Mildly more ui feedback from gallery upload.
14. Changed: Unimported files now use the track replay gain for the album gain. (instead of having a blank album gain)
15. Changed: Revised URL-shortening system for online video playback. (please try playing Google Video videos in the player from Video > Google Video in the tree)
16. NEW: WMA streams can be scheduled for recording.
17. NEW: Added convert to Jpeg option for gallery upload.

12.0.109 (11.8.06)

1. Fixed: The UPnP Server was not broadcasting on multiple interfaces.
2. NEW: "Start Now" checkbox added to Schedule Task dialog box.
3. Fixed: One minute duration scheduled events will always record at least a full minute (if "Start Now" checkbox is checked).
4. Optimized: Faster program startup in most cases.
5. Fixed: Clicking on "Podcasts" in the first few seconds the program was running could cause a crash. (introduced in 108)
6. Changed: Drag-n-drop uses the word "Analyzing" instead of "Importing" to avoid confusion.
7. Optimized: Improved string engine loading time, resulting in faster program startup.
8. Fixed: Purchase / upgrade images could appear slightly blurry.
9. Optimized: When double-clicking an image in Explorer, fullscreen playback will start much faster.
10. New: Additional status messages for gallery upload.
11. New: Picklist option for finding gallery albums.
12. Fixed: The DSM-520 UPnP Device now works.
13. Fixed: Setting the Media Center shortcut to "Minimized" would cause the program to not be able to be restored.
14. Changed: DCRaw's priority set to Idle priority when thumbnailing.
15. Changed: The "Album Gain" for a file with no album is now the same as the track gain for that file. (so it's treated like an album of one)

12.0.108 (11/07/06)

1. Fixed: Filenames with .'s in them would bozo the handheld cache.
2. Fixed: Handheld cache prune no longer prunes with extreme prejudice.
3. Optimized: Faster load times due to internal architecture updates.
4. Optimized: More components dynamic or delay load, improving startup performance.

12.0.107 (11/06/06)

1. Fixed: Video bookmarks wouldn't load properly.
2. Changed: Detached view responds to Escape to exit maximized and to reattach.
3. Changed: Revised detached display right-click menu to be more clear.
4. Fixed: Incomplete URL option logic was backwards.
5. Changed: Added recognition of second generation iPod Shuffles.
6. Changed: Removed drop arrow from pane headers.
7. Fixed: Theater View "Jump on Play" was jumping to standard view instead of display view.
8. Fixed: In certain cases, Mini View could get stuck transparent until switching away and back to the program.
9. Changed: With "Play visible files" selected as the play button mode, the current playlist will be played if there are no visible files. (minimized, display view, Start view, etc.)
10. Fixed: Scheduled MP3 streams with "~~~stream~~~.mp3" didn't record.
11. Fixed: Scheduled record streams is now placed in Output File Location instead of Music Directory.
12. Fixed: TiVO Server would crash on browsing.
13. Changed: more debugging for multiple network interface machines in UPnP Server.
14. New: Upload to Menalto Gallery added to the Send to menu.  (Caption is an expression.  Defaults to [Caption].  Test feature.  May not remain.)

12.0.106 (11/02/06)

1. Fixed: Video bookmarks didn't play nicely with the pause button.
2. Fixed: FormatDate(...) expressions didn't properly support the 3 parameter version for display with no dates.
3. Fixed: Right-click on "Start" view header text would cause a crash.
4. Fixed: Rated pictures would sync over-and-over to an iPod.
5. Changed: When editing a view scheme, removing or adding a component doesn't discard the list position. (so it takes less clicks to remove all, etc.)
6. Changed: Expressions support tabs and new line formatting in functions to increase readability.
      Example: IF(A,B,C) becomes
         IF(A,
            B
         ,
            C
         )
7. NEW: Expression editor shows large, multiline text area. (instead of single line)
8. Changed: When editing lyrics, bios, expressions, etc. tab inserts tabs in the text instead of switching focus.
9. Changed: Added recognition of some of the new iPods.
10. Changed: Added option to omit host portion of UPnP URLs, to work with Denon.
11. Changed: Right-click on a pane entry would show all send to items at the root. (instead of nesting like other areas of the app)
12. NEW: View scheme editing can be done "in-place" so you can quickly change the panes by clicking on the pane headers. (EXPERIMENTAL -- MAY NOT REMAIN)

12.0.105 (11/01/06)

1. Fixed: Using a handheld while switching libraries or closing the program could cause a crash. (by design, handheld operations are cancelled when switching libraries)
2. NEW: DirectX video playback automatically bookmarks videos. (tap previous button to seek to the beginning) (doesn't apply to non-DirectX playback, or internet streams)
3. NEW: CTRL+SHIFT+L selects the next available audio stream in DVD.
4. Fixed: iPod image sync would send the same images over and over.
5. Fixed: Windows Media 11 would not support lossless WMA encoding.
6. Fixed: mp4 media streamed from Media Server could not play in DirectShow.
7. Fixed: Real media (ra, rm, ram) streamed from Media Server could not play in DirectShow.
